ECKART Offers Synthetic Mica-based Pigment with a Strong Golden Color Tone

ECKART’s new SYMIC A 393 complements the SYMIC A series, the finest SYMIC product variant. The pigments combine structureless, fashionable matte effects and the soft sparkle of the A fraction with a strong golden color tone.

Matt-Effekte-SYMIC-A 

Trendy Matte Effects and Intense Combination Gold


Structureless matte effects are currently very much in vogue: SYMIC A 502 and A 522 synthetic pearlescent pigments from ECKART produce earthy bronze and copper shades with a velvety sheen. The new SYMIC A 393 enriches the A range with its distinctive, brightly colored combination gold.

With a particle size of 1-15 µm, the A fraction represents the finest pigments from ECKART's SYMIC product family. SYMIC A 502 and A 522 are a visually very attractive combination of the gentle sparkle of pearlescent pigments and strong earth tones.

Due to its synthetic mica base, SYMIC is ideally suited for both pearlescent color accents and intensive full tones. SYMIC pigments are characterized by their intense effects and color purity.

Technically, they convince through their easy processing in all common aqueous and solvent-based systems as well as in UV varnishes, their ideal intercoat adhesion and their extremely long durability. ECKART recommends the pigments primarily for decorative interior applications.
